Following on from the Woodbrook Eco Village Master plan, Llewelyn-Davies (now Urban Studio, Tribal Consulting) were commissioned by the Carvill Goup to design a detailed layout for Phase I of the new mixed use development.
This 10Ha site provided a major opportunity to implement the new quality agenda in the design of residential and mixed use areas; move away from standards led layouts to creating places with character. The layout illustrates a softer approach to highway design which promotes pedestrian priority and human scale. Streets are well defined by building frontages and parking is provided in a variety of ways to create a layout which is not car dominated. A wide range of housetypes enable the creation of a mixed community and dual use groundfloor spaces encourage commercial activity along the High Street.
As the lead designer, my role was to project manage and design the layout, liaising with the local planning and highways authorities and working closely with the developer and the architects. The layout provides for 371 dwellings at an overall density of 35 dwelling per Hectare. The development is currently on site with the fist phase nearly completed.
